Though you could do the different colors as you will, color (tincture) is
part of the registration of the award. And I believe tinctureless is not
allowed any longer (correct me if I misstate - I believe it derives from Don
Robin's mustache). So each color should, in theory, be separately
registered. But you can use what you like without registration (I hope the
other heralds don't come for me with torches and pitchforks).

>Not a bad idea, I think.  I know of at least one Barony that did something
similar.  Dun Or, in Caid, had baronial awards in the shape of Oreo cookies
(Dun Oreos), and they came in different colors for different awards: red for
fighting, black for service, green for arts.
>
>Their reasoning was to have a single award that was easily recognized as
being from them, with only a single submission for approval.
